Step 3 — Deploying Gridlark (Crossword Generator)

Deploy the Gridlark solver service before the web frontend; the frontend health check pings the solver on startup and will crash-loop otherwise. Run the dictionary compaction job once after deploy — it trims the word list to the active locale set and cuts memory use by about half. Verify that a sample 15x15 grid generates in under two seconds on the staging box. Then sign the release bundle so the Marrow Hills cluster will accept it, using the key below.

deploy key for tajef-kagef: bky4_vqkM

Handover — Pool Car Key Cabinet

For contractors from Brindle & Voss: key cabinet is in the loading bay corridor at Thornfield Depot, grey unit, wall-mounted. Sign the log before taking any fob. Return keys by 17:00 or the cabinet auto-flags the fob as missing. Fuel cards are in the same slot as each key. The cabinet keypad accepts the access code shown below.

badge for fafof-yajef: bdg-JTFOG-95442

# Service Accounts: String Extraction

The `extract-i18n` script pulls translatable strings from all Bramblewick repos and pushes them to the Glossa service. It runs under the `i18n-extractor` service account. Do not run it under your personal account; Glossa rate-limits individual users aggressively. The account has write access to the staging catalog only. Set the token in your shell before invoking the script. The current staging token is below.

API key for kahap-kafog: zpat15_6qzxZ7YR8aDwjmp

## Further reading

Quillstack uses a shared pooler (Marrowgate) in front of all service databases. Defaults: 20 connections per service, 5s checkout timeout. Do not open direct connections; it bypasses pool accounting and trips the saturation alert. If your service needs more headroom, file a capacity request rather than raising limits locally. Pool sizing rationale, tuning history, and the failure-mode matrix are written up on the internal page below.

operations page: https://jenkins.torvadyn.local/build/deploy/display/pages/611247f0a622ae80